This bill amends the requirements for licensure as a professional land surveyor in Iowa. It introduces a new requirement that applicants must successfully pass an examination specific to the laws of the state. This addition aims to ensure that licensed professionals are well-versed in local regulations and legal standards pertinent to land surveying.

Additionally, the bill establishes a new provision that prohibits the engineering and land surveying examining board from issuing temporary licenses to practice as a professional land surveyor. This change is intended to strengthen the licensure process by ensuring that only fully qualified individuals are permitted to practice in the field, thereby enhancing the overall integrity and professionalism of land surveying in Iowa.

Statutes affected:
Introduced: 542B.14
